Um, one of the biggest things that what we do is we take them to OSHA trainings. We, uh, do trainings throughout the year. We hire, um, special train, um, certified OSHA, um, teachers to come to our yard and, and train our guys. Uh, we also, one of the biggest things we do is we meet, uh, customers and, um, before the job starts, me and my foreman and I introduce them to all my guys so they know who's working at the job site. Also, we walk, uh, around the perimeter of the roof on the ground with the homeowner to see if he has any, um, you know, questions or concerns about where we're going to start, where we're going to dump, what, what are we going to do, where we're going to set up the ladder. After that, I jump on top of the roof with my foreman and we walk the roof on top of the roof and, um, pretty much again what we do again is go over all the safety measures that we need and if and also about the job. Uh, you know, we're, we have, um, we have all the tools and equipment to stay, um, secure and say and safe on the roof. Also, we like to keep the, the job site clean and organized. So, throughout the day, we have a guy that's cleaning and making sure there's nothing, uh, the homeowner's going to step on or nothing our guys are going to step on.
